Santana Sultans 22, San Diego Cavers 21
In Week 5, the Santana Sultans dug deep to overcome a 12-point deficit in the 4th quarter to defeat the San Diego High School Cavers 22-21. The Sultans got off to a flying start when they blocked a Caver punt in the end zone to force a safety. The first half was hard fought and both offenses had trouble clicking. The second half was a different story.
The Cavers and their star quarterback Jushawnte Spann came out firing in the second half. Spann and the Cavers offense finally found their rhythm and the scoreboard showed it. After two well engineered drives that ended in touchdowns, the Cavers found themselves on top of the Sultans 21-9.
The Sultans weren’t done yet though. Sultan quarterback Frankie Gutierrez woke up late in the fourth and fired a strike to James Branson to cut the lead down to 21-16. After a stop on defense, Gutierrez drove his team down the field in the final minutes of the game. With two minutes left in the game Gutierrez put the Sultans on top 22-21 with a 5-yard touchdown run. The game was far from over though.
The Cavers received the ball on their own 40-yard line in the final two minutes of the game. The crowd was going crazy as the Cavers aerial attack moved them into Sultan territory. However, the crowd was stunned into silence when Spann’s ill-advised pass was dramatically intercepted. The Sultans’ record improved to 4-1, while the Cavers fall to 1-4.
Preview: In week 5 the Santana High School Sultans (3-1) travel to the San Diego Cavers (1-3) in a tough non-conference match up. The Sultans are coming off a 41-0 victory against the Montgomery Aztecs. Sultan starting quarterback Frankie Gutierrez picked apart the Aztec defense and scored a combined 6 touchdowns to propel the Sultans to a win. The Sultans also rushed for 117 yards and two touchdowns. They will be looking for more of the same against the Cavers this Friday night.
The San Diego Cavers, on the other hand, are struggling at the moment. They are coming off a disappointing loss to the Central High School Spartans. The Spartans ran all over the Cavers racking up 371 yards on their way to a 36-14 win. The Cavers will be determined to bounce back against the Sultans with better performances on both sides of the ball.
Frankie Gutierrez and his Sultans will be looking to dominate the Cavers under the lights on Friday night. However, the Cavers will not lie down easily and it will be an interesting match up.
